Windows Server Administration Fundamentals — Question 121

To change the boot device order of a computer, you should use:

Answer options

Correct answer: C

Explanation

The correct answer is C, as BIOS settings allow users to configure the boot device order. Options A and B are not applicable for changing boot priorities, as Device Manager is used for managing hardware devices and Disk Management is for managing disk partitions. Option D, Computer Policy, is unrelated to boot device configuration.
